Mandatory Mini Camp Set

The Bucs have four OTAs remaining in their off-season program, they are scheduled to conduct them June 19-21 in a three-day mandatory mini-camp at One Buc Place.

The first day of the mandatory min camp will have two practice scheduled for June 19, an one each of the remaining days. The team is expected to have a full 100% attendance for the mini camp as it will be there last camp before ending the off-season an taking a few weeks off before they head to training camp for a report date of July 26..

They are going to be much different,” Bucs head coach Jon Gruden said of the mandatory mini-camp compared to voluntary workouts. “These guys work hard. It’s a situational format. Every day there is a different segment of football emphasized. So it won’t be a lot different. We will have two practices on the first day, one the following two days and try to put an exclamation point on what’s been a really good off-season.”
